首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

SonarQube找不到Microsoft.CodeAnalysis 1.3.1.0,但它已安装

SonarQube是一个用于代码质量管理的开源平台,它可以帮助开发团队发现和修复代码中的缺陷和漏洞。Microsoft.CodeAnalysis是一个用于静态代码分析的开源框架,它提供了一系列用于分析和处理代码的工具和库。

在这个问题中,SonarQube找不到Microsoft.CodeAnalysis 1.3.1.0的错误可能是由于以下几个原因导致的:

  1. 版本不匹配:SonarQube可能需要特定版本的Microsoft.CodeAnalysis来进行代码分析。如果安装的版本与SonarQube要求的版本不匹配,就会出现找不到的错误。在这种情况下,您可以尝试升级或降级Microsoft.CodeAnalysis的版本,以使其与SonarQube兼容。
  2. 配置错误:SonarQube可能没有正确配置Microsoft.CodeAnalysis的路径。您可以检查SonarQube的配置文件,确保指定了正确的Microsoft.CodeAnalysis的安装路径。
  3. 缺少依赖项:SonarQube可能需要其他依赖项才能正确加载Microsoft.CodeAnalysis。您可以检查SonarQube的依赖项列表,确保所有必需的依赖项都已安装和配置正确。

解决这个问题的方法可能因具体情况而异。如果您使用的是腾讯云的产品,可以尝试以下步骤:

  1. 确认版本兼容性:查看SonarQube的官方文档或支持页面,了解SonarQube所需的Microsoft.CodeAnalysis版本。然后,检查您安装的Microsoft.CodeAnalysis版本是否与之匹配。
  2. 检查配置:检查SonarQube的配置文件,确认是否正确指定了Microsoft.CodeAnalysis的路径。如果路径不正确,可以手动修改配置文件,将其指向正确的路径。
  3. 安装依赖项:检查SonarQube的依赖项列表,确保所有必需的依赖项都已正确安装。如果缺少依赖项,可以尝试安装它们并重新启动SonarQube。

腾讯云提供了一系列与代码质量管理相关的产品和服务,例如腾讯云代码托管(CodeCommit)、腾讯云代码构建(CodeBuild)和腾讯云代码检查(CodeScan)。您可以通过以下链接了解更多关于这些产品的信息:

请注意,以上仅为示例链接,具体的产品和服务选择应根据您的需求和实际情况进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券